How deep are wells in Runnels County, Texas?

The median drilled well depth in Runnels County is 100 ft, based on 816 wells with recorded depths in the state TDLR SDR database. Half of all wells fall between 60 ft and 120 ft; 90% are shallower than 160 ft. Wells drilled since 2016 have a median depth of 100 ft.

How much does it cost to drill a well in Runnels County?

Applying published per-foot rates to the local median depth of 100 ft: drilling and casing alone typically runs $2,500–$6,500; a complete system including pump, pressure tank, and hookup typically runs $6,000–$10,000. Actual quotes depend on site access, geology, and casing requirements.

What is the static water level in Runnels County?

The median static water level is 35 ft below ground surface (middle half of wells: 20 ft–60 ft), from 500 measurements.

How much water do wells in Runnels County produce?

The median tested yield is 15 gpm (middle half: 6 gpm–30 gpm), from 576 pump tests. A typical household needs 5–10 gpm.
